The Arc of Northeastern PA is Hiring a Direct Support Professional/Residential Services Tuesday through Friday 2p-11p Near Scranton, PA

(Full Time; Tuesday through Friday 2p-11p)

GENERAL SUMMARY:

Under the supervision of the Community Home Supervisor, the position is responsible for assisting residential consumers in becoming fully included in the community; enhancing their self image and skills development; and maximizing their independence in life.

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• A high school diploma or GED is required.
  • One year of experience working directly with ad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ities is preferred.

SPECIAL EMPLOYMENT REQUIREMENTS:

  • A minimum age of 18 is required.
  • A valid driver's license is required.
  • Ability to work in a drug-free workplace setting is required.
  • A criminal background check is required.

CHARACTERISTIC D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ES OF JOB:

ESSENTIAL ELEMENTS:

  • RECOGNIZE that each individual served is to be afforded dignity, respect, and self- determination, as well as the right to be fully included in his/her community with supports where necessary.
  • ASSIST in implementing Person-Centered/ Individual Service Plans, including outcomes, prescriptive techniques, medical needs, etc. RECORD individual progress. PROVIDE input pertaining to the development and/or revision of the Individual Service Plans.
  • ATTEND to the daily needs (medications administration, personal hygiene, meal preparation, personal attention, etc.) of individuals.
  • PROVIDE a safe and adequate home-like environment for individuals. PERFORM domestic duties including light housekeeping, laundry, supply and grocery shopping, etc.
  • ASSIST individuals in identifying personal interests and establishing community connections with supports where necessary.
  • IMPLEMENT consumer behavior support plans.
  • ENABLE consumers to experience a variety of meaningful leisure activities in inclusive community programs. Allow individuals to participate in activities of his/her choice.
  • PROVIDE transportation to community activities, job , volunteer, or program option, medical appointments, and places of individual choice.
  • ABIDE by agency vehicle policies.

OTHER ELEMENTS:

  • ASSIST the Residential Supervisor in obtaining supplies.
  • REPORT any "Unusual Incidents" immediately to the Residential Supervisor and/or Program Specialist.
  • COMPLETE necessary reports.
  • MAINTAIN communications with families and advocates of residential consumers.
  • ATTEND and PARTICIPATE in program staff meetings and/or required in/out-service training.
  • PROVIDE first aid and/or necessary medical interventions in emergency situations.
  • COOPERATE with supervisor in providing supervision and direction to students, trainees, and volunteers.
  • WORK overtime in assigned home or any other Arc home when given reasonable notice by Supervisor or Program Specialist

PHYSICAL DEMANDS:

Individual must be able to meet established physical requirements of job (ie., lifting various weights, providing ambulatory assistance, performing restraintive techniques, performing any necessary CPR/First Aid, etc.)
